Understanding Wall Mounted Toilets and Bidets

Understanding wall-mounted toilets and bidets can enhance your bathroom experience. These fixtures save space and provide a modern aesthetic. Wall-mounted toilets sit above the floor, making cleaning easier. This design can also give the illusion of a larger bathroom. They are often paired with bidets, which offer a hygienic way to clean after using the toilet.

When considering a wall-mounted toilet bidet, think about your plumbing needs. Installation can be tricky. The wall structure must support the toilet's weight. Some users find it challenging to adjust to the controls. Bidet functions vary widely. Some have basic options, while others include heated seats and adjustable water pressure. Testing out different types before buying is wise.

Despite their advantages, wall-mounted toilets may require more upkeep. Regular cleaning is essential to avoid water stains. It's also important to check for leaks. Gathering the Necessary Tools and Materials

Installing a wall-mounted toilet with bidet can elevate your bathroom experience. But before diving into installation, gathering the necessary tools and materials is crucial. Ensure you have a wrench, level, drill, and screws ready. A high-quality sealing tape can prevent leaks, while a pipe cutter may be needed for adjustments.

Tips: Check the wall’s strength. Make sure it can support the weight of the toilet. You may need to reinforce it. Use a stud finder to locate the framing behind the wall. This prevents damage while drilling.

Next, consider the bidet features you want. Some bidet for wall-mounted toilets come with adjustable water pressure or temperature controls. Double-check whether your bathroom plumbing is compatible. You might need additional fittings or adapters. Don't overlook the importance of proper drainage to avoid future issues.

Preparing Your Bathroom Space for Installation

How to Install a Wall Mounted Toilet With Bidet for Your Bathroom?

When preparing your bathroom for the installation of a wall-mounted toilet with bidet, clear space is crucial. Start by removing any existing fixtures that may obstruct the process. Consider how the new unit will fit into the layout. You need enough room for plumbing and access. A cluttered bathroom can complicate installation.

Next, assess the wall's structure. Ensure it can support a China Wall Mounted Toilet With Bidet. Studs should be about 16 inches apart. You might need to reinforce the wall if it’s not sturdy enough. Think about the plumbing. Will it require moving? This could be a challenge. Inspect water lines and waste pipes. Complications here can delay your project.

Lastly, measure accurately. Double-check dimensions before purchasing your toilet. An incorrect size could lead to frustration later. Have an idea of the height you desire for comfort. Step-by-Step Guide to Installing the Toilet Unit

Installing a wall-mounted toilet with a bidet can transform your bathroom into a modern space. Begin by gathering your tools: a drill, level, and wrench. You’ll also need the toilet unit and brackets. Identify the wall location carefully. Make sure it can support the weight. This is a critical step. Misjudging this could lead to issues later.

Next, mark the drill points on the wall. Drill the holes for the mounting brackets. It's important to measure twice. The bracket should be level to ensure the toilet sits correctly. Once attached, connect the plumbing and the bidet features. This part can be tricky. Ensure there are no leaks. If you spot any, you may need to tighten connections again.

After installation, test the bidet. Make sure it functions as expected. Check all settings and water pressure. There could be a slight learning curve. Don’t rush this final step. Connecting Water Supply and Drainage Systems

Installing a wall-mounted toilet with a bidet is an excellent way to enhance your bathroom. To do this efficiently, it's essential to focus on connecting the water supply and drainage systems properly. Start by identifying existing pipes. You may encounter unexpected surprises, such as old installation methods or unusual pipe sizes. Be prepared for adjustments.

Next, you will connect the water supply. Ensure your main water line has enough pressure. A bidet typically requires a separate line. You may need to install a T-connector to facilitate this. Don’t forget about the shut-off valve. It allows you to control the flow when necessary. Carefully check for leaks after making connections. Small leaks can lead to big problems over time.

For the drainage system, align the toilet with the existing drainage pipe. Use a flexible connector if necessary. The installation might not fit perfectly due to wall irregularities. This can require additional sealing, which can be tricky. Remember, an OEM Wall Mounted Toilet With Bidet must be secured well to avoid future issues. Installing the Bidet Component and Controls

Installing the bidet component in a wall-mounted toilet can elevate your bathroom experience. Bidets have gained popularity, with a recent report indicating that over 30% of households in the U.S. now incorporate them. This rise reflects a shift toward greater hygiene and comfort.

When you install the bidet controls, ensure they are easily accessible. Many people prefer wall-mounted controls for a sleek look. Consider placing them around 30 inches from the floor. This height is ideal for most users. For the water supply, a simple connection to your sink’s hot and cold lines often suffices. Yet, not all homes are equipped for this, requiring additional plumbing work. Be aware that improper installation can lead to leaks or water pressure issues.

The user interface of the controls is crucial for a seamless experience. Touch controls are becoming popular for their modern feel. However, they can sometimes be frustrating. Mechanical knobs may feel better to some, offering tactile feedback. Research shows that comfort with controls greatly enhances the user experience, but preferences vary widely. Final Checks and Testing the Installation

Once your wall-mounted toilet with bidet is installed, it's time for final checks. Start by inspecting all connections. Ensure that the water supply line is tightly secured. Look for any leaks around joints or valves. A small leak can lead to bigger issues later. Keep a towel handy to wipe away any moisture.

Next, test the bidet functions. Locate the controls and try each option. Adjust the water pressure and temperature. It may take a few tries to find the perfect setting. Pay attention to how the bidet responds. If something feels off, revisit the installation. You want it to be comfortable and functional.

Finally, make sure everything is stable. The toilet should not wobble. If it does, double-check the mounting brackets. A secure installation is crucial for safety.
